Location: Springpack Offices, Worcester
Reports to: Head of Customer Experience
Company: Springpack
About the Role
Are you passionate about delivering outstanding customer service while building long-term client relationships? We are looking for a proactive Internal Account Manager to join our Customer Experience team. You will manage customer accounts, identify new opportunities, follow up quotations, process orders, and provide exceptional support that drives customer loyalty and business growth.
Key Responsibilities
- Manage and develop relationships with existing customers.
- Follow up quotations and generate new sales opportunities.
- Upsell products and services through proactive customer engagement.
- Process sales orders accurately and efficiently.
- Respond promptly to customer enquiries by phone and email.
- Provide delivery updates and ETA information.
- Manage bespoke products and stock holding services.
- Produce customer reports and stock quotations.
- Support the External Sales team.
- Maintain excellent attention to detail and accurate administration.
- Action daily reports and manage shared inboxes.
- Deliver an outstanding customer experience to improve retention.

What We're Looking For
- Excellent communication and relationship-building skills.
- Strong organisational and administrative abilities.
- Customer-focused with a proactive approach.
- Experience in account management, customer service or internal sales.
- Ability to prioritise workload in a fast-paced environment.
- Strong attention to detail and IT literacy.
